Is There a Difference Between Chimney Sweeping & Chimney Cleaning?

The terms “chimney sweeping” and “chimney cleaning” are often used interchangeably in this industry, and both refer to the same process of removing obstructive debris and soot from chimneys. The formal industry term is “chimney sweep” since it’s technically impossible to get a used chimney completely clean, like you might a sink or bathtub.

What Problems Can a Dirty Chimney Cause?

A dirty chimney can affect much more than the smell or appearance of your home. In fact, fumes and chemicals generated by a fire can introduce dangerous toxins that put your health and the structure of your home and fireplace at risk. Here are the main problems caused by a dirty chimney.

Creosote Buildup & Chimney Fires 

Creosote is a byproduct of combustion in your fireplace. Creosote in your chimney causes a multitude of problems, with the most common being chimney fires. According to Chimney Safety Institute of America (CSIA), there are nearly 25,000 chimney fires per year, causing a large range of injuries, multiple deaths, and an estimated $120 million in property damage.

And here’s another concern – despite popular belief, chimney fires are not always easily detectable. It’s possible to have a slow-burning chimney fire on your property, and you may not become aware that it happened until your chimney is inspected sometime later – or when fire damage leads to structural instability.

Carbon Monoxide Exposure

One of the biggest dangers of having a dirty chimney is that it can expose you to carbon monoxide. Carbon monoxide is a gas that has no odor, color, or taste, and it is nearly impossible to detect without some type of carbon monoxide detector. Too much carbon monoxide can cause a buildup in your bloodstream, leading to a deadly condition called carbon monoxide poisoning.

Carbon monoxide is most commonly caused by burning material that is composed of carbon – like natural gas, oil, coal, and wood. A blocked or obstructed chimney causes carbon to become trapped in your home, leading to unhealthy levels of carbon monoxide.

Smoke Inhalation

Carbon monoxide exposure isn’t the only potential risk to your health due to clogs in a dirty chimney. Obstructions can also cause your fire’s smoke to circle back into your home, and smoke particulates and other contaminants from a fireplace can lead to health ailments, such as respiratory problems, eye irritation, dizziness, confusion, and other issues.

Unwanted Animal Visitors

All kinds of things can find their way into a chimney over time. Chimneys are known nesting spots for birds, squirrels, mice, and other creatures because they are quiet, dark, and well-protected from the elements.
